Arkansas experiences a humid subtropical climate, with hot, humid summers and mild winters, presenting unique considerations for EVCS charging station installations. Elevated temperatures and humidity levels necessitate the use of weather-resistant enclosures and high-quality, corrosion-resistant wiring to maintain system integrity and prevent premature component failure. The prevalence of wood-framed construction in much of the housing stock, particularly in areas like Fayetteville, requires meticulous attention to fire safety protocols during installation, ensuring proper clearances and adherence to all electrical codes. While general electricians possess broad electrical knowledge, the installation of EVCS charging stations demands specific expertise. This includes understanding the nuances of high-power delivery, dedicated circuit requirements, and the strict safety standards mandated by the National Electrical Code (NEC) for EV charging equipment. DIY installation of an EV charger is not recommended due to the significant risks involved, including potential electrical shock, fire hazards, and non-compliance with local building codes. Incorrect installation can lead to equipment damage and may void warranties. The cost to install an EV charger is influenced by the electrical service capacity at your home and the distance between your main electrical panel and the desired charger location. Factors such as the need for new conduit, wiring, or a panel upgrade will also affect the final price.
